T3 Motion Teams Up With the Largest U.S. Supplier of Police and Emergency
Vehicles
T3 MOTION SIGNS WITH MHQ MUNICIPAL VEHICLES TO DISTRIBUTE THE T3 SERIES IN THE
NORTHEAST

    COSTA MESA, Calif., March 24 /PRNewswire/ -- T3 Motion, Inc. today
announced it has signed an agreement with America's largest police and
emergency vehicles upfitter, MHQ Municipal Vehicles, to distribute the
revolutionary T3 Series vehicle in Massachusetts, Connecticut, Rhode Island,
New Hampshire, Vermont and Maine.
    (Photo:  here)
    Established in 1979, MHQ Municipal Vehicles is the largest supplier of
police and emergency vehicles in the United States of America. MHQ has
equipped more than 43,000 special purpose vehicles over the past 28 years.
Fifty percent of these vehicles are specifically equipped for law enforcement
purposes.  In addition, MHQ equips and services vehicles for Federal
Government, Fire, and EMS agencies nationwide.

    About the T3 Series:
    Reaching speeds up to 25 m.p.h. and designed with the input of law
enforcement and security industry professionals, the T3 Series feature a
zero-degree turning radius and compact design-perfect for maneuvering through
crowds and tight spaces. Also unique to the T3 Series is the most
user-friendly intuitive operation of its kind, giving the rider a sense of
superior stability.
    The quiet environmentally-friendly zero gas emission vehicles include an
integrated LED lighting system and an incomparable low cost of operation --
running for less than 10 cents per day and never requiring any down time due
to the T3's two re-chargeable, lightweight batteries that can be easily
swapped out while in-use for continual deployment and an unlimited range.
    T3 Series Features:
    --  High-performance vehicle with a zero-degree turning radius for
        improved maneuverability in crowds and tight spaces
    --  Two rechargeable and interchangeable lightweight power modules for
        constant use without down time
    --  Capable of reaching speeds up to 25 m.p.h. for the quickest response
        possible without officer or personnel fatigue
    --  An instinctive vehicle with easy-to-operate controls and responsive
        steering that allows officers and security personnel to focus on
        response to the situation
    --  A 9-inch raised platform providing a superior vantage point but still
        allowing for interaction with the community
    --  Robust cargo capacity of 450 pounds (rider + equipment) includes the
        ability to tow personnel and equipment/cargo trailers


    Additional T3 Series Features Specific to Law Enforcement and Security:
    --  Integrated LED lighting system
    --  Fully-compliant headlights, brake lights and running lights
    --  Audible siren and yelp horn
    --  Lockable glove box for storage
    --  Optional GPS-enabled tracking system
    --  Optional on-board video camera system
